    How do you remove bad trade data?

    I ran a performance report on an ATM strategy and discovered a couple of bad trades which are skewing the results. How do I delete those trades from the record? BTW, this is a sim account.

    I recall many years ago doing this but can't remember how. Thanks!

    #2
    Hello Joseph,

    Thank you for the note.

    You can remove single executions at a time from the database using the following steps:
    • Go to the Control Center > New > Trade Performance
    • Go to the "Executions" Display view
    • Search your desired date range and click Generate
    • Right-click on the Executions you don't want and select "Remove Execution"
